First published in Italian in 1900, Emilio Salgari’s Le Tigri di Mompracem tells the story of Sandokan and the Tigers of Mompracem, a band of rebel pirates fighting against the colonial power of the Dutch and British empires. In 1970, the adventure novel was made into a film directed by Mario Sequi.

This Spanish paperback edition was published by Alianza Editorial in 1981. Cover designer Daniel Gil used ITC Busorama Bold, with both forms of A for the publisher’s name.
